Your duties will include:
- Carrying out initial visits to service users to produce detailed care plans and ensuring that the emotional, spiritual, physical, medical, and material needs of the service users are recognised, assessed, and met with.
- Reporting directly to the Children’s Services Manager, you will monitor the services according to care standards ensuring regular feedback and communication with them, thus ensuring the safety and well-being of both service users and care workers involved.
- Serving as a first point of escalation for procedural issues/complaints and coaching care staff regarding how to effectively resolve issues.
- Formulating weekly care schedules and ensuring that the staff are aware of their relevant duties.
- Carrying out quality assurance checks, supervisions, training and ensuring compliance is up to date.
- Check and collate weekly time sheets and mileage expenses.
- Maintaining and monitoring record keeping in relation to attendance of care workers, service users’ care plans, risk assessments.
- Undertaking regular training reviews with staff and recommending appropriate actions.
- Supporting out-of-hours work to support care staff and service outside of regular office hours.
- Keeping yourself update to date with the Health and Safety standards and regulations and attending training courses to continue to maintain own professional development.
- Ad hoc duties as required.
